Pololu 12V Step-Up (Boost) Voltage Regulator U3V16F12 m #4945

Need 12V from a low-voltage battery? is a tiny, efficient boost (step-up) switching regulator that outputs a regulated 12V (±4%) from input voltages as low as 1.3V after startup (startup requires ≥2.7V). It’s a great fit for portable builds where your supply sags under load but your device still needs a stable 12V rail. 

  • Wide input range: 1.3–16V (with 2.7V minimum startup). 
  • High efficiency: typically 85%–95% depending on VIN, load, and conditions. 
  • Power-save mode: improves light-load efficiency by reducing switching frequency.
  • Low no-load draw: typical quiescent current under 1mA
  • Current capability notes: 2A switch current limit; typical continuous input currents up to ~1.5A (performance depends on boost ratio and thermals). 
  • Built-in protections: over-temperature shutdown, soft-start (limits inrush), and under-voltage lockout.
  • Size & weight: 0.52″×0.32″×0.1″ (13.1×8.1×3mm), ~0.4g. 
Important safety notes (please read):
  • VIN can pass through to VOUT if VIN rises above 12V (typical boost topology). Your load must tolerate this, or add protection. 
  • No short-circuit protection: output shorts or excessive loads can damage the regulator.
  • No reverse-voltage protection: add an external reverse-voltage protector if needed. 
  • LC spikes: Pololu recommends adding an electrolytic capacitor (33µF is a good starting point) close to VIN/GND to help suppress spikes from long leads.
  • Hot surface: under load this board can get hot enough to burn—handle carefully.

Technical specifications

Product Pololu 12V Step-Up Voltage Regulator U3V16F12 
Topology Boost (step-up) switching regulator
Output voltage 12V (±4% accuracy)
Input voltage (operating) 1.3V to 16V
Minimum startup voltage 2.7V
Typical efficiency 85% to 95%
Switching frequency ~1.2MHz under heavy loads
Light-load mode Power-save mode (reduces switching frequency)
No-load quiescent current Typical under 1mA
Switch current limit 2A
Typical continuous input current Up to ~1.5A (thermal dependent)
Protections Over-temperature shutdown, soft-start, under-voltage lockout
Reverse-voltage protection No (external module recommended)
Short-circuit protection No
Size 0.52″ × 0.32″ × 0.1″ (13.1 × 8.1 × 3 mm)
Weight 0.4 g

Pinout & power notes

  • VIN: input supply. Must be ≥2.7V at startup; after starting, it can drop as low as 1.3V. Do not exceed 16V. 
  • VOUT: regulated 12V output (soft-start ramps up gradually). 
  • GND: common ground.
  • Pass-through behavior: if VIN goes above 12V, that higher voltage can appear on VOUT—protect sensitive loads. 
  • Spike suppression: add ~33µF electrolytic close to VIN/GND for long leads. 

FAQ

  • Can it start from a 1.5V battery?
    Not reliably. While it can operate down to 1.3V after startup, the minimum startup voltage is 2.7V.
  • What happens if VIN rises above 12V?
    VIN can pass through to VOUT (VOUT will track the higher input). Make sure your load can tolerate it or add protection. 
  • Do I need extra capacitors?
    For long leads, Pololu recommends adding an electrolytic capacitor (33µF is a good starting point) close to VIN/GND to help reduce LC spikes.
